Need help with any of these emulators? Check out my emulation help site, Video Game Emulation for Newbies! Standalone vs. Multi-system - which should you use? Multi-system emulators particularly RetroArch and BizHawk have gone a long way. You can download just a single emulator to handle emulating nearly everything. Standalone emulators, though, are still a good option if you want something that 'just works out of the box'. They're easier to use and offer some features that multi-system emulators don't have.
Dolphin is an emulator for two recent Nintendo video game consoles: the GameCube and the Wii. It allows PC and Mac gamers to enjoy games for these two consoles in full HD p with several enhancements: compatibility with all PC controllers, turbo speed, networked multiplayer, and even more!
